Why are insulation safety precautions necessary?

Insulation is a necessary component of buildings as it helps regulate temperature, reduces energy consumption, and enhances comfort. However, the materials used in insulation can pose potential hazards if not handled properly. Safety precautions are necessary to minimize the risks associated with insulation installation, including fire hazards, handling of toxic materials, and exposure to harmful particles.

Common insulation safety precautions

While specific regulations may vary, here are some common safety precautions that are generally recommended:

  • Proper training: Insulation installers should receive proper training on handling insulation materials and equipment. This includes understanding the potential hazards, proper handling techniques, and safety protocols.
  • Personal protective equipment (PPE): Workers should wear appropriate PPE, such as gloves, goggles, masks, and coveralls, to protect themselves from exposure to hazardous materials and particles.
  • Safe handling and storage: Insulation materials should be handled and stored properly to prevent damage and ensure their effectiveness. This includes following manufacturer guidelines and avoiding contact with moisture and extreme temperatures.
  • Fire safety measures: Insulation materials should be installed in accordance with fire safety regulations to minimize the risk of fire spread. These regulations may include requirements for fire-resistant materials and proper installation techniques to prevent ignition sources.
  • Ventilation: Adequate ventilation is crucial during insulation installation to prevent the accumulation of harmful particles and ensure a healthy indoor environment.
  • Working at heights: If insulation installation requires working at heights, proper safety measures, such as fall protection equipment and training, should be implemented to prevent accidents.
  • Electrical safety: Insulation installers should be aware of electrical hazards and follow safe practices to prevent electrical shocks and accidents.
  • Waste disposal: Proper disposal of insulation waste should be carried out to avoid environmental contamination and health risks.

Regulations and regional variations

Various organizations and regulatory bodies provide guidelines and regulations specific to insulation installation. These regulations aim to ensure the safety and quality of insulation work. It is important to research and comply with the regulations applicable in your region to avoid legal issues and potential hazards.

Examples of insulation regulations:

1. Building codes: Many regions have building codes that specify the minimum requirements for insulation materials, installation techniques, and fire safety measures. These codes are usually enforced by local building authorities.

2. Occupational Safety and Health Administration (OSHA): In the United States, OSHA provides guidelines and standards for safe insulation installation practices. These regulations cover various aspects, including hazard communication, respiratory protection, and fall protection.
